Roofing inspection services involve a comprehensive assessment of a property's roof to identify existing issues and potential problems. Professionals typically examine the roof's overall condition, checking for signs of damage, wear, or deterioration such as missing shingles, leaks, or damaged flashing. These inspections may include evaluating the roof's structural integrity, drainage systems, and ventilation components to ensure all elements function properly and contribute to the roof's longevity.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of their roof’s current state and any necessary repairs or maintenance.
This service is valuable for diagnosing problems that may not be immediately visible from the ground, helping to prevent more extensive damage and costly repairs in the future. Detecting issues early can mitigate risks such as water leaks, mold growth, and structural damage that can compromise the safety and value of a property. Regular roofing inspections also assist in verifying the condition of roofs following severe weather events, ensuring that damage is promptly identified and addressed before it worsens. Property owners can thus maintain their roofs more effectively and extend their lifespan.

Inspection Costs - The cost for a roofing inspection typically ranges from $100 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$400. Local pros can provide detailed quotes based on specific property features.
Service Fees - Service fees for roofing inspections vary, often falling between $150 and $350. Factors influencing the price include roof height, accessibility, and the thoroughness of the inspection required. Contact local providers for precise estimates tailored to the property.
Additional Charges - Additional charges may apply for extensive inspections or reports, generally adding $50 to $200 to the base cost. These costs can increase if detailed diagnostics or specialized equipment are needed. Local service providers can clarify potential extra fees.
Cost Factors - The overall cost of a roofing inspection depends on factors such as roof size, pitch, and location. In Chesterfield, MO, typical prices reflect these variables, with standard inspections costing between $100 and $300. Pros can offer customized quotes based on specific inspection requ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ing inspection service? A roofing inspection service involves a professional evaluating the condition of a roof to identify potential issues, damage, or areas needing maintenance.
How often should a ro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year, and after severe weather events, to ensure its ongoing integrity.
What are common signs that a roof needs an inspection? Visible damage such as missing shingles, leaks, or sagging areas can indicate the need for a roofing inspection.
What does a roofing inspection typically include? An inspection generally covers checking for damaged or missing shingles, signs of water intrusion, and the overall condition of the roof structure.
How can a roofing inspection benefit homeowners? Regular inspections can help detect issues early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the roof's lifespan.
